Setup

How do I set MetronHR up?

Setup runs in three stages. The first run after registration creates the company with its industry, federal state and size. The setup wizard then sets the rules for holiday, overtime, sick notes and the recording lock. Finally you invite your employees by email and assign them a working-time model.

Step 1: create the company

The first run starts immediately after registration and asks for the details that later feed the calculations. Anyone who abandons it loses nothing: the state is saved and continued at the next sign-in, and a completed run is skipped.

The person who registers thereby becomes management of the new company and is the only role that can subsequently open the setup wizard and the company settings.

  1. Register and confirm the email address.
  2. Enter the company data: name, industry, federal state and size band.
  3. State how you heard about MetronHR. That is the only entry with no effect on the calculations.
  4. Complete the first run. The company is then created and the application is open.

Step 2: set the rules in the setup wizard

After the first run a second, thematic wizard is available. It first asks which steps apply to your business at all, and then goes through the rules that otherwise sit spread across several settings pages.

The wizard is not compulsory. Everything in it can also be set later individually through the settings pages; it only arranges what is otherwise scattered. Skipping is kept as a state of its own and not as completion, and the progress display distinguishes done, open and skipped.

The state belongs to the company, not to the session. Switching device continues rather than starting over.

  • The federal state for the public holiday calendar
  • Holiday rules, including the carry-over rule into the following year
  • How overtime is handled
  • Sick notes and from when a certificate is required
  • Lock periods for time tracking
  • Visibility of absences in the shared calendar

Step 3: federal state and public holidays

If no federal state is set, the system calculates without public holidays. That does not go unnoticed, as the interface then shows a warning bar of its own, but it is the one step you should not leave out.

Public holidays take effect in four places: in the target hours of the time account, in the working day calculation of every absence, in the calendar views and in shift planning. A public holiday is not a non-working day per person, though. Anyone working on a public holiday records time as normal; the effect lies solely in the target.

Three levels determine which public holidays apply to whom. They take effect in this order.

  • The company's federal state

    What it determines
    Which statutory calendar applies at all.
    When you need it
    Always. Without this detail the calculation runs without public holidays.
  • Selecting and deselecting individual public holidays

    What it determines
    Whether a single day is treated as non-working in the business.
    When you need it
    When a statutory public holiday is worked at your business, or the other way round.
  • A different federal state per person

    What it determines
    A calendar of its own for individual employees.
    When you need it
    With sites across state borders.

Step 4: set the working-time model

The working-time model is the detail with the widest reach in the whole setup. Not only the target hours depend on it, but also the working day calculation of every absence, the minimum number of hours for a half day, the break deduction in time tracking and the conversion of overtime into days off.

A model describes the target, not the timing. It sets how much is worked, not when. Core hours and shift sequences cannot be represented in it; the timing is handled by shift planning.

One model serves as the default for newly created people, and differing assignments are made per person with a start date. Changes are kept with dates, so a retrospective report uses the model that applied in that period. Models no longer needed are archived rather than deleted, so that old reports stay correct.

Three structures are available. The system calculates the weekly hours from them.

  • Daily Structure

    How the target is set
    Target hours per weekday, set individually.
    Fits when
    the weekdays differ in length, such as a short Friday.
  • Weekly Structure

    How the target is set
    A total per week.
    Fits when
    the weekly hours are fixed but their distribution is not.
  • Monthly Structure

    How the target is set
    A total per month.
    Fits when
    you think and bill in monthly hours.

Step 5: invite employees

Invitations go by email, individually or as a bulk operation with several addresses at once. There is no invitation without an email address.

Important for understanding the list: the invitation does not yet create an account. It creates an entry with a token, and the person only comes into being when they accept the invitation. If somebody already has an account, say from another company, the membership is added rather than a second account created. Anyone who can no longer find their link can request it again themselves, without administration having to do anything.

  1. Choose the role and assignment for the person to be invited.
  2. Assign an employee number. It must be unique among the existing members and among the open invitations, otherwise two invitations collide on acceptance.
  3. Send the invitation. Beforehand the system checks the permission, the role granted, both number ranges and the free licences.
  4. The invited person opens the link, sets their password and is thereby a member.
  5. Enter the start of employment in the personnel file where it differs from the day of joining.
  • During the trial the licence check does not apply, and the number of invitations is not limited there.
  • In a bulk operation the check runs against the total rather than person by person.
  • Joining and leaving are kept as employment periods, with exactly one open per person. Rejoining by the same person is provided for.

What the setup does not do

Shift planning comes with a first run of its own, with templates for areas, pools, shift definitions and staffing rules. It is the only module that can be switched off, and it belongs to the Professional plan.

In the product the employment contract is a data record and not a document. No contract PDF is generated and no signature is obtained. A contract document that has been uploaded sits in the personnel file and has no connection to the contract fields.

Follow-up questions

Do I have to go through the setup wizard?
No. It is not compulsory. Every setting in it can also be made later individually through the settings pages. The wizard only arranges what is otherwise spread across several pages, and it remembers how far you got.
How long does the setup take?
That depends on the number of employees, not on the software. The company, federal state and working-time model are set in a few minutes. The time goes into the invitations and the personnel files, and both can be done as a bulk operation.
What happens if I do not set a federal state?
Then the calculation runs without public holidays, and that distorts both the target hours in the time account and the working days of every absence. In that case the interface shows a warning bar so that it does not happen silently.
Can somebody work in two companies?
Yes. If an account belongs to several companies, you choose one after signing in, and switching is also possible during use without signing in again. With exactly one membership there is no choice to make.
What if I sent an invitation to the wrong address?
The invitation can be deleted as long as it has not been accepted. As no account has been created with it, nothing is left behind, and the employee number becomes free again.
